Hi Boomers,
I am trying to find a "wall fountain" at Campo Santa Maria Formosa as the WT states...the only thing there is the costume shop...????(alson to find money I am suppose to be able to click on the trash at certain location?-hav'ent been able to click on any). Can you help (yet again?)

Hi cherylandtim,

If you're at that part of the game where you need to find the wall fountain but you're unable to view it in closeup, then you have missed doing something elsewhere. Make sure that you have listened to ALL extension number messages on the fax machine at Fango's office.
